Latest Updates Regarding Reverse Cell Phone Lookup

Saturday, January 28th, 2012

Back in the old days, the facilities and databases needed to seek a phone number used by a certain caller was only available to law enforcement bodies and personnel. But through the latest Reverse Phone Number Search, almost everyone can now find the information on the owner of any landline or cellphone number. This innovation allows anybody to gather an individual’s name and address, as well as conduct criminal background check on him or her using the discovered phone number.

A reverse phone lookup is done in a very simple way. Just enter the numbers, which are displayed on your phone at the time the call was made, to a search engine or directory and see the complete list of details associated with that particular number. Google used to offer a phonebook search operator that allows people to do a reverse phone lookup. However, the service was stopped by the administrator due to some issues raised by various clients.

Even so, this kind of service is still open for anyone to take advantage of through several portals over the Internet. It continues to help several clients in many ways. It showed to be very useful in situations when you are frequently receiving unfamiliar phone calls or prank calls or missed calls. If the number that is displayed on your phone’s screen is unidentified, you might begin to speculate who the caller was.

This can also be used for protection reasons. If certain calls are becoming constant and it seems like your safety is at risk, then you must determine the source of this call in order to act properly. In addition, this service is useful for call-back purposes. Provided you lose someone on the other line because of bad connection; it would be painless to call the person back by getting hold of his number using a reverse phone number directory lookup.

Generally, these Web-based lookup services are designed for emergencies such as those mentioned above. Reliable companies online require a certain charge; the cost of which depends on how much information you wish to get. All you need to do is choose your trusted service provider and enter the numbers you have. In a matter of seconds, you can have the particulars you’re looking for.

Making a Reverse Call for free is possible by asking assistance from the city that the owner of the phone number lives in. However, it would normally cost a little amount of money for anyone to obtain full information which includes the person’s name, address and so on.

How to Become a Concept Artist

Sunday, October 30th, 2011

Movies, video games, and also comic books start as common ideas scribbled on napkins. How do these concepts go from mere feelings to full-blown game villains and movie superheroes? Through a concept musician.

If you’re a concept musician, the video game author is your muse and you are the woman’s artist, taking a imprecise idea such as “We desire a masked bad guy who is part cowboy along with part cyborg,” and also turning it into a visual picture through sketches and also image editing software program.

Game concept performers and character idea artists both continue with the same educational way to snag a career on this growing industry.

The first step: Attend a traditional or online college of design. An art along with design college is your first stop on the road to becoming a concept artist. Here, beginners and pros alike could hone their sketching skills and grasp the software needed to generate breathtaking visuals. College students who need more versatile schedules, or those who want to branch out from a current artistic career, can receive an on-line concept artist training. Check out the courses on the right for more info.

Step Two: Participate in art and extracurricular drawing clubs. Whilst classes teach you principle elements of design, practice is the only way to get down your craft. Sign up for additional classes or clubs around your campus in order to engage in extracurricular art projects and also receive more public feedback on your operate. Online students will get forums and other residential areas to join. Just check and upload your hard work for instant evaluation simply by fellow students.

Third step: Build a portfolio. The artist’s weapon could possibly be his brush, nevertheless to land a job as a concept performer, you need to wield reveal portfolio. Save class projects and your principle designs from outside the particular classroom, and put all of them together both in physical and online form. Whenever an employer looks at your own drawings, she doesn’t just want to see a good design. She wants to see a sketch so inventive that the entire ambiance of the game springs to life before the girl.

Step Four: Land the internship. Once you have your diploma and a portfolio ready to sweep your next workplace off his feet, it’s time to search for work. The career heart at your college could possibly point you to businesses that get open positions. Nonetheless, since competition in the concept design marketplace is stiff, your best bet is to find an internship or asst position. If you actually wow them in your time there, you are going to soon find yourself ready in a real office with your name around the door.
